9159金沙游艺场-奥门金沙游艺场-[欢迎您]

9159金沙游艺场为您呈现最新的面貌!,目前注册送体验金,欢迎您将成为影视娱乐行业新的风向标,是亚洲的优质娱乐先锋。

[python]Python操作MySQL

日期:2020-01-04编辑作者:前端

[python]Python操作MySQL

【安装】

安装MySQL

安装MySQL不用多说了,下载下来安装就是,没有特别需要注意的地方。

一个下载地址:点击打开链接

【样例】

# coding=utf-8
import MySQLdb

#查询数量
def Count(cur):
   count=cur.execute('select * from Student')
   print 'there has %s rows record' % count

#插入
def Insert(cur):
   sql = "insert into Student(ID,Name,Age,Sex)values(%s,%s,%s,%s)"
   param = (2,'xiaoming',24,'boy')
   cur.execute(sql,param)

#查询 
def  Select(cur):  
   n = cur.execute("select * from Student")    
   print "------"
   for row in cur.fetchall():    
      for r in row:    
         print r
      print "------" 
#更新
def Update(cur):
   sql = "update Student set Name = %s where ID = 2"   
   param = ("xiaoxue")    
   count = cur.execute(sql,param)

#删除
def Delete(cur):    
   sql = "delete from Student where Name = %s"   
   param =("xiaoxue")    
   n = cur.execute(sql,param)   

try:
   conn=MySQLdb.connect(host='localhost',user='root',passwd='123456',db='python',port=3306)
   cur=conn.cursor()
   #数量
   Count(cur)
   #查询
   Select(cur)
   #插入
   Insert(cur)
   print "插入之后"
   #查询
   Select(cur)
   #更新
   Update(cur)
   print "更新之后"
   #查询
   Select(cur)
   #删除
   Delete(cur)
   print "删除之后"
   #查询
   Select(cur)

   cur.close()
   conn.close()

except MySQLdb.Error,e:
   print "Mysql Error %d: %s" % (e.args[0], e.args[1])

图片 1图片 2

【安装】 安装MySQL 安装MySQL不用多说了,下载下来安装就是,没有特别需要注意的地方。 一个下载地址:点击打开链接...

本文由9159金沙游艺场-奥门金沙游艺场-[欢迎您]发布于前端,转载请注明出处:[python]Python操作MySQL

关键词:

python带参数和不带参数装饰器【9159金沙游艺场】

python带参数和不带参数装饰器   对于无参数的装饰器,其装饰器函数的参数是要被装饰的函数对象名; 对于有参数的...

详细>>

jQuery实现仿百度首页滑动伸缩展开的添加服务效

jQuery实现仿百度首页滑动伸缩张开的增加期服用务成效代码,jquery首页 本文实例陈诉了jQuery完毕仿百度首页滑动伸缩...

详细>>

Linux桌面环境终极指南

Linux桌面环境终极指南 去年,Network World网站内的Linux老牌拥护者BryanLunduke曾经给自己定下一项奋斗目标,即深入到各...

详细>>

Jsoup深入剖析Html中文文书档案9159金沙游艺场

Jsoup解析Html中文文档     1.解析和遍历一个HTML文档 如何解析一个HTML文档:     String html = "htmlheadtitleFirstparse/title/...

详细>>